ULTRA-LIGHT WATER SUNSCREEN SPF 50 PA++++ Introducing our ULTRA-LIGHT WATER SUNSCREEN SPF 50 PA++++, a feather-light shield that offers broad-spectrum sun protection with its water-based formula. As light as a feather, it effortlessly protects your skin from both UVA and UVB rays, ensuring a weightless and comfortable feel. Our special blend includes a 5% antioxidant blend that fights and repairs UV damage, while 1% Hyaluronic Acid provides deep and effective hydration. Cica soothes, repairs, and moisturizes, Chamomile calms the skin during and after sun exposure, and Aloe leaves a refreshing cooling sensation.Elevate your sun care routine with our ULTRA-LIGHT WATER SUNSCREEN, where protection meets lightweight, ensuring your skin is guarded, hydrated, and revitalized against the sun's impact.This sunscreen is 100% Vegan, PETA Certified, Paraben-free, SLS-free, and Alcohol-free, with Zero Plastic Footprint. Water
Common Name(s): Water,purified water,deionised water,inci water
CAS Number: 7732-18-5
DESCRIPTION
What It Does: Provides the universal solvent and vehicle for water-soluble actives and the continuous phase of all o/w emulsions.
Why It's Used: The most essential cosmetic ingredient โ aqua (water) is listed first on virtually all water-containing cosmetic inci labels as the highest-concentration ingredient, serving as the foundation of the global cosmetics industry.
How It Works: Acts as solvent for all water-soluble ingredients (glycols, amino acids, water-soluble actives). forms the continuous external phase of o/w emulsions (lotions, creams, serums). provides aqueous environment for enzymatic and chemical reactions between actives. ph adjustment medium.
Typically Found In: Virtually all cosmetic products โ the most universal cosmetic ingredient globally

Source Notes: Cosmetic-grade water is purified (deionised, distilled, or ro filtered) to prevent mineral content interference with formulation stability. european pharmacopoeial water (aqua purificata ph. eur.) is the quality standard for pharmaceutical and high-end cosmetic formulations.

SCIENTIFIC NOTE
Water's position as the first inci ingredient on most cosmetic labels reflects the regulatory requirement to list ingredients in descending concentration order โ meaning water is the most abundant ingredient in the majority of cosmetic products. the fundamental role of water as the universal cosmetic solvent and vehicle makes it simultaneously the most important cosmetic ingredient and the one that requires the most sophisticated formulation chemistry to control โ every emulsifier, thickener, preservative, and ph adjuster exists primarily to manage water's interaction with other ingredients in formulation.
